What is the name of Stonewall's airport?
Winnipeg James Armstrong Richardson Intl. Airport (YWG) is the one and only airport serving Stonewall.
How far is YWG from central Stonewall?
YWG is 27 kilometres from downtown Stonewall, so prepare yourself for a bit of a journey into the center of the city.
What airport is best to fly into Stonewall?
A flight to Stonewall means coming in to land at YWG. Disembark the plane, grab your baggage and you’ll be 27 kilometres from downtown.
How many airlines fly to Stonewall?
There are a total of 9 air carriers connecting Stonewall to 28 airports across the globe.
Which airlines fly to Stonewall?
Typically, travelers choose to fly with Air Canada, WestJet and Swoop when heading off to Stonewall. The majority of these flights arrive from Toronto, with Air Canada operating this route the most frequently.
How many nonstop flights are there to Stonewall?
With roughly 329 direct flights running every week, you’ll be landing in Stonewall before you have time to say, “Are we there yet?”
Where are the most popular flights to Stonewall departing from?
The most popular flights to Stonewall depart from Toronto, Calgary and Vancouver airports.
How long is the flight to Stonewall Airport?
If it’s Toronto you’re leaving behind, you’ll be in the sky for around 2 hours and 42 minutes before you arrive in Stonewall. Tarmac to tarmac from Calgary generally takes 1 hour and 57 minutes and from Vancouver, 2 hours and 45 minutes.

How to survive the flight to Stonewall?
Depending on where you’re coming from, your trip to Stonewall could be a breeze or it could drag on forever. We’ve compiled some useful tips that will help you start your next great adventure on a positive note.What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• Air travel can be a great experience if you carry the right gear. First things first, you’ll need basic toiletries, such as deodorant and a toothbrush, a spare set of clothes and a magazine or two. Next, find room in your bag for your electronic devices, chargers, any medications and maybe a quality neck pillow too. Lastly, be sure to take your passport, travel papers and your bank cards.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Double-check that you don’t have a Swiss Army knife lurking in one of the compartments of your hand luggage. Other restricted items include flammable or explosive products, such as fuel and matches, and gels and liquids in containers with a volume of more than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ters).

What to wear on a flight:

  • Your aim here is to be as comfortable as you can. Layer yourself up in natural-fiber clothing and don’t forget to pack a sweater in case it gets cool. Go for a pair of well-fitting, flat shoes as your feet may swell a little during the journey. Leave the high heels and heavy boots in your main luggage.
  • Unfortunately, one risk of long flights is developing de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clot condition caused by extended periods of inactivity. To prevent this, make the most of every opportunity to stretch your legs and walk around the cabin. Compression tights and socks are another great idea to help minimize this risk.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Stonewall?
As seasoned travelers know, the secret is to be well organized before you reach the security gate. That way, you’ll be hopping onto that plane to Stonewall in a flash. Follow these helpful tips and get your vacation off to a flying start:

  • Be sure to have your travel documents and passport close by. They’ll be the first things you’ll be asked for by airport security.
  • Your coat, belt, keys and other small items, like your headphones, will need to go through the X-ray machine. Make the whole process faster by removing them before your turn.
  • For just a few minutes, you’ll need to unplug from technology. Your phone, laptop and any other electronic devices also need to go through the scanner.
  • Any liquids or gels, such as hair oil or hand cream, that you want to bring on board must be no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ters). They must also all fit inside a quart-size (one liter), zip-lock bag.
  • Lightweight sneakers are a great footwear choice as you’re less likely to be required to remove them when passing through security. Boots and other heavy-style shoes are usually subjected to extra screening.
  • Airlines will not allow any sharp objects in your carry-on luggage. If you must bring these kinds of items, put them in your checked luggage.
